Challenges in Maintaining Effective Court Procedural Manuals

Maintaining effective court procedural manuals presents several significant challenges. One primary difficulty is ensuring consistency across diverse judicial institutions with varying resources and operational procedures. Disparities can hinder uniform implementation of standardized procedures.

Another obstacle involves keeping manuals current amidst rapid legal and technological developments. Regular updates require dedicated expertise, which can be resource-intensive and may encounter delays due to bureaucratic procedures.

Additionally, resistance to change among judicial staff may impede the adoption of new procedures outlined in manuals. Overcoming institutional inertia is necessary to achieve compliance and uphold the manuals’ effectiveness.

Key challenges include:

  1. Ensuring consistency and uniformity in manual application.
  2. Incorporating updates aligned with technological advancements.
  3. Addressing resistance to procedural changes among staff.

Case Studies of Effective Court Procedural Manual Adoption

Effective adoption of court procedural manuals can be exemplified through various national and regional case studies. These real-world examples demonstrate how comprehensive manuals enhance judicial efficiency and transparency.

In India, the Supreme Court’s initiative to standardize procedural rules resulted in a detailed manual that streamlined judicial processes. This manual incorporated technological advancements, improving case management and reducing delays. The manual’s success lay in continuous updates and active training programs for judges and staff.

Similarly, New Zealand’s judiciary adopted a dynamic court procedural manual that emphasizes clarity and accessibility. The manual includes clear guidelines on court conduct, procedural steps, and technological integration. Regular revisions based on feedback from court users fostered consistency and compliance.

These case studies highlight the importance of adaptable, well-structured court procedural manuals. Their successful implementation underscores the value of ongoing updates and stakeholder engagement in fostering judicial transparency and efficiency across different jurisdictions.
